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Seattle, WA, USA and Valdosta, GA, USA?

Delta and Alaska Airlines, Inc. fly from Seattle-Tacoma International Airport (SEA) to Valdosta (VLD) every 4 hours.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Seattle Bus Station to Valdosta via Denver Union Station, St Louis Bus Station, and Atlanta Bus Station in around 2d 15h.
